@derDay
If your "Tab Bar Position" = Left/Right/Bottom,
hold down the mouse button on the trash icon and you'll see the reason:
The mouse cursor is just on the "Clear All" item.
So if you release the button, "Clear All" will be triggered!2.4.1468.4 doesn't have this issue, only because the menu won't appear till the mouse is released.
